We attempted to upgrade our Dalli gem from 2.7.10 to 3.2.2 recently, and noticed a performance loss associated with the upgrade. Out memcached latency went up by just under 10% and our sidekiq processes started spending 2-3x as much time on memcached. We suspect this has something to do with the change from send_multiget to pipelined_get.
We are wondering if anyone has also seen performance loss associated with the upgrade from 2 to 3, and/or if there are any configuration recommendations to preserve performance characteristics.
We attempted to upgrade our Dalli gem from 2.7.10 to 3.2.2 recently, and noticed a performance loss associated with the upgrade. Out memcached latency went up by just under 10% and our sidekiq processes started spending 2-3x as much time on memcached. We suspect this has something to do with the change from send_multiget to pipelined_get.
We are wondering if anyone has also seen performance loss associated with the upgrade from 2 to 3, and/or if there are any configuration recommendations to preserve performance characteristics.